Tianeptine: A Deep Investigation into its Functions and Risks

Tianeptine, a atypical antidepressant, functions through a unusual mechanism unlike most other treatments in its category . Initially developed in Europe , it's primarily prescribed for significant depressive illness , particularly where other medications have not worked. Nevertheless , its rising recreational use has raised serious worries about potential harmful consequences . These encompass a risk of addiction , discontinuation effects, and potentially critical overdose especially taken with opioids. Therefore, careful monitoring and patient education are absolutely necessary.

Tianeptine and Psychological Wellbeing: What Users Need to Know

Tianeptine is a unique antidepressant that functions differently from many selective serotonin reuptake inhibitors (SSRIs). Instead of primarily boosting serotonin levels, it’s suggested to modulate mood receptors and foster brain activity, which plays a role in psychological regulation . While some patients experience significant benefit from tianeptine in managing depression , it's critical to be mindful of its inherent risks and drawbacks . Owing to concerns about addiction and discontinuation symptoms , tianeptine is not approved for routine use in several countries. Furthermore , its long-term consequences are still being study .

Tianeptine: A Physician's Resource to Secure & Optimal Use

Tianeptine, a atypical antidepressant, requires considered management by knowledgeable clinicians. Its pharmacological activity distinguishes it from standard SSRIs and SNRIs, often demonstrating benefit in patients with mild to moderate depression who haven't responded to prior treatments. Commencing doses should be introductory, with cautious titration under close supervision to reduce potential side effects . Furthermore, because of its potential for dependence and withdrawal symptoms, extended use necessitates rigorous patient review and a documented tapering protocol upon cessation of medication. Patient instruction regarding downsides is vital prior to and throughout the duration of administration .
